Harmonization of Regulatory Tools Related to Access and Consumer Experience in West Africa
A Unified Regional Framework for Consumer-Centric Telecommunications Regulation.
Description
In the context of accelerated digital transformation, the West Africa Telecommunications Regulators Assembly (WATRA) mandated its Working Group on Consumer Access and Experience (WG-CAE) to develop a comprehensive set of harmonized regulatory guidelines. These guidelines are intended to strengthen consumer protection, improve the quality of electronic communications services, promote regulatory consistency, and foster digital inclusion across all WATRA Member States. This synthesis report consolidates the seven guidelines developed and adopted by the Working Group during its 2024–2026 mandate. It highlights the common regulatory principles, strategic orientations, operational mechanisms, and implementation measures that should guide National Regulatory Authorities (NRAs), telecommunications operators, and consumer associations in establishing a harmonized regional regulatory framework.

Guidelines on the Rights and Obligations of Consumers Using Telecommunications Services
Defining Consumer Rights and Responsibilities for a Trusted Telecommunications Environment.
Description
This document, entitled “Rights and Obligations of Users of Telecommunications Services,” consolidates and harmonizes our sub-regional approach to the rightsm and responsibilities of the populations of all member states of West Africa (WATRA). Under the auspices of the West Africa Telecommunications Regulators Association (WATRA), this policy was developed to regulate the relationships among consumers, operators, and other actors in the aforementioned sector.

Guidelines on the quality of consumer experience with service providers
Driving Regulatory Excellence Through Stakeholder Feedback and Continuous Improvement.
Description
As part of a continuous improvement process, the NRA will establish a satisfaction survey form to measure its performance. This form will be distributed to regulatory stakeholders, namely complainants, telecom operators, service providers, consumer associations, and all other stakeholders in the sector. Following the submission of this satisfaction survey form, various suggestions will be made regarding the quality of services and the Regulatory Authority’s relationships with its partners.
